What Types of Work and Facilities Can Acute Physical Therapists Expect in Fort Morgan, CO?

As an Acute Care Physical Therapist in Fort Morgan, Colorado, you can expect to work in a range of healthcare facilities, including local hospitals and rehabilitation centers focused on short-term patient care. Your role may involve collaborating with interdisciplinary teams in an acute care setting, providing rehabilitation services to patients recovering from surgeries, injuries, or acute illnesses. You will assess patients’ mobility and functional capabilities, create individualized treatment plans, and implement therapeutic interventions to optimize their recovery. Additionally, you may have opportunities to participate in patient education, discharge planning, and follow-up care to ensure a smooth transition back to their homes or to outpatient facilities, all while being part of a supportive community dedicated to enhancing patient outcomes.

No option for blocked scheduling. Physical therapists (PTs) are licensed health care professionals who can help patients reduce pain and improve or restore mobility. Physical therapists can teach patients how to prevent or manage their condition so that they will achieve long-term health benefits. PTs examine each individual and develop a plan, using treatment techniques to promote the ability to move, reduce pain, restore function, and prevent disability. In addition, PTs work with individuals to prevent the loss of mobility before it occurs by developing fitness- and wellness-oriented programs for healthier and more active lifestyles. Physical therapists provide care for people in a variety of settings, including hospitals, private practices, outpatient clinics, home health agencies, schools, sports and fitness facilities, work settings, and nursing homes. State licensure is required in each state in which a physical therapist practices.
